PAINTING THE GRILLE AND THE BEZEL

If you wish, you can paint the grille and the visible frame of the OMNICAN to match the
décor and design of your home. Please take precautions to avoid any paint coming into
contact with the woofer cone, the tweeter, or the OMNIGUIDE module as this could
damage the speaker. Follow these simple steps to paint the speaker:

1) Separate the grille from the speaker.

2) The separated grille can now be painted on its own.

3) In order to paint the bezel, you should construct a protective cylindrical cover to slide

between the frame and the speaker (into the area where the grille is usually affixed). This
protective cover can be created by overlapping the ends of a piece of paper approximately
16-inches (40cms) long.

4) After the protective cover is set in place, paint the frame, and then remove the protective

cover when the paint is dry.

NOTE: Please do not paint the black components which are hidden
underneath the grille, as they can easily be damaged. These components
would also become more visible underneath the grille when painted a
lighter color. If any holes in the grille become filled with paint, find a small
sharp tool and carefully remove the paint before completing the installation.
